How Ceiling Drywall Water Damage Restoration Works in Harvard, MA
When you call our team for ceiling drywall water damage restoration, we’ll send a crew to assess the damage and develop a customized plan to get your home back to normal. Our process typically involves the following steps:
Step 1: Inspection and Assessment
Our technicians will inspect your ceiling to find out the extent of the damage and identify the source of the water. They’ll use specialized equipment to detect hidden moisture and assess the structural integrity of your ceiling.
Step 2: Water Removal
Once the assessment is complete, our crew will use industrial-strength pumps and vacuums to remove the standing water from your ceiling. We’ll also use specialized equipment to extract water from behind walls and beneath flooring.
Step 3: Dryout and Dehumidification
After the water is removed, our team will use high-capacity dehumidifiers and air movers to dry out your ceiling and surrounding areas. This step is crucial in preventing further damage and ensuring that your home is safe and healthy.
Step 4: Repair and Replacement
Once your ceiling is dry, our technicians will repair or replace any damaged drywall, ensuring a seamless finish that matches the rest of your ceiling.
Step 5: Final Inspection and Cleanup
Our team will conduct a final inspection to ensure that your ceiling is dry, safe, and free from any signs of water damage. We’ll also clean up any debris and leave your home in better condition than when we arrived.

Warning Signs You Need Ceiling Drywall Water Damage Restoration in Harvard, MA
Ignoring the signs of water damage can lead to costly repairs and even compromise your home’s structural integrity. Here are some common warning signs that you need ceiling drywall water damage restoration:
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away
Strong, unpleasant odors can show hidden moisture in your ceiling. If you notice persistent musty smells, it’s time to call our team to investigate and restore your ceiling.
Water Stains on Your Ceiling
Water stains can be a clear sign of water damage. If you notice brown or yellowish stains on your ceiling, it’s essential to address the issue quickly to prevent further damage.
Cracking or Sagging Ceilings
Cracking or sagging ceilings can be a sign of structural damage. If you notice your ceiling is compromised, don’t delay, call our team to assess and repair your ceiling.
Visible Leaks or Water Damage
Visible leaks or water damage can be a clear sign that your ceiling needs restoration. If you notice water pooling on your ceiling or walls, act quickly to prevent further damage.
Unpleasant Sounds or Creaks
Unpleasant sounds or creaks can show hidden water damage or structural issues. If you notice unusual noises or creaks in your ceiling, don’t ignore them, call our team to investigate and restore your ceiling.
Swollen or Warped Ceiling Tiles
Swollen or warped ceiling tiles can be a sign of water damage. If you notice your ceiling tiles are bulging or warped, it’s time to call our team to assess and repair your ceiling.

Ceiling Drywall Water Damage Restoration Cost in Harvard, MA
The cost of ceiling drywall water damage restoration can v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ions in Harvard, MA. Here’s a general estimate of the costs involved:
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Water removal and extraction | $500 – $2,500 | Size of the affected area, type of equipment needed |
| Dehumidification and drying | $1,000 – $5,000 | Size of the affected area, number of days needed for drying |
| Repair and replacement of damaged drywall | $2,000 – $10,000 | Size of the damaged area, type of drywall needed |
| Final inspection and cleanup | $200 – $1,000 | Size of the affected area, level of debris |
Keep in mind that these estimates are based on average costs and may vary depending on your specific situation. We offer free estimates and assessments to find out the exact cost of your ceiling drywall water damage restoration.
